The Umbrella Awards Program


In addition to providing funds to community-minded high school seniors, DDWSF serves as an umbrella organization for awards established in memory of loved ones and as a living tribute to special individuals. These grants are awarded to students selected from among the nine scholasrship recipients.

The Batya Lewton
Award of Inspiration est. '96

The student is selected based on his or her community involvement and desire to pursue a career in the field of education.  The Award was established September 9, 1996 to honor Ms. Lewton of New York City for her more than 30 years of service with the New York City Board of Education. She  is a community activist, and in this capacity has dedicated her life to making a difference in the lives of students.

In 1993 Batya Lewton received The President-Emeritus Leadership Award (presently the Mother Dovetta Wilson Leadership Award).

Ms. Lewton has personally inspired the members of  DDWSF’s Board of Directors to attend college and pursue professional careers. It was because of Ms. Lewton’s strong positive influence, that the Board voted unanimously to create this special honor in her name.
